The heat-cured acrylic consists of a powder component (polymethyl methacrylate) and a liquid monomer (methyl methacrylate). A catalyst is added to the powder to accelerate curing, while UV-resistant organic pigments are used for uniform coloring. The MMA monomer with 99.99% purity contains cross-linking agents to enhance chemical properties and final strength. After polymerization, the acrylic polymer is chemically stable and non-reactive, ensuring excellent biocompatibility in the oral cavity. Its high mechanical strength prevents plaque accumulation and discoloration over time.
